Reston, VA stands out as a prime destination for tech professionals because it combines a highly educated workforce, a vibrant community, and a strategic location within 30 minutes of Washington, D.C. The town’s modern infrastructure—complete with the Metro Silver Line, abundant bike paths, and a network of tech incubators—creates an environment where innovation thrives.

Tech talent in Reston finds opportunities across a spectrum of companies. Large federal contractors such as Booz Allen Hamilton and Northrop Grumman drive cybersecurity and defense projects, while Capital One and Amazon focus on fintech, cloud, and e‑commerce. Start‑ups like Zebra Technologies, Workday (nearby), and Appian bring software, data analytics, and automation into the local ecosystem. The area also hosts major consulting firms—Accenture, Deloitte, and McKinsey & Company—that rely on software development, data science, and AI to serve clients nationwide.

While Reston’s median home price sits near $750,000 and monthly rents average $2,500, its average tech salaries reflect the high cost of living. For a software engineer, the median pay is about $110,000, rising to $140,000 for senior roles or data scientists. Transparent salary data helps candidates negotiate offers that match the local market and ensures fair compensation across the board.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of tech jobs are available in Reston, VA?
Reston offers roles for software engineers, data scientists, cybersecurity analysts, DevOps engineers, cloud architects, product managers, UX/UI designers, business intelligence analysts, and AI researchers. Positions span full‑stack development, embedded systems, and data engineering across both large firms and fast‑growing startups.
How do remote vs on‑site trends look in Reston?
The majority of tech roles in Reston support hybrid models, with 60‑70% of employees working from the office at least three days a week. Purely remote positions are still available, especially in cloud, SaaS, and consulting companies, but on‑site presence is often required for collaboration with federal clients or for roles that rely on local research facilities.
Who are the major employers in the area?
Key employers include Booz Allen Hamilton, Capital One, Amazon, Accenture, Northrop Grumman, Microsoft, Google (Tysons Corner), Deloitte, McKinsey & Company, and Zebra Technologies. These firms offer a mix of project‑based, client‑centric, and product‑development roles.
What are salary expectations for the region?
Median salaries in Reston are higher than the national tech average: software engineers earn $110,000–$130,000, senior engineers $140,000–$170,000, data scientists $120,000–$150,000, and cybersecurity analysts $100,000–$130,000. Bonus, equity, and benefits can add 10‑25% to base pay.
